Work Environment / Dynamics: 

Camp Counselors are vital to creating a positive and engaging camp experience by actively interacting with campers throughout daily activities, lessons, and meals. Overnight Camp Counselors live with campers and, alongside a co-counselor, facilitate both structured and recreational activities.

Your Work Schedule:

Camp Counselors work a full summer schedule from the 13th of June to August 15th or 29th. Counselors with overnight responsibilities reside on-site with campers throughout the season, with structured time off each week.

Responsibilities:

  • You’ll live in a cabin with campers, working alongside a co-counselor to create a supportive, fun, and positive environment (with a staff-to-camper ratio of 1:4-8). This may include going out on overnight camping trips.
  • You’ll actively engage with campers throughout the day—including during lessons, recreation, evening programs, and meals—to build meaningful connections and provide guidance.
  • You’ll assist in teaching a 2-hour morning program focus and plan, lead, and teach four one-hour afternoon elective activities each week.
  • You’ll participate fully in staff training and meetings, bringing ideas to help improve the camp experience for everyone.
  • You’ll model healthy living, positive energy, open communication, and a commitment to environmental stewardship.
  • You’ll supervise campers at all times, ensuring their safety and well-being.
  • You’ll help plan and carry out a variety of camp events, including evening programs, special days, and opening and closing ceremonies.
  • You’ll contribute to community living by taking part in chores, meal service, and any necessary maintenance duties.
  • You’ll follow all health protocols, maintaining a safe and healthy environment for campers and staff alike.
